Michaelyn is an Associate in the Litigation section of Coats Rose. While in law school, she served as a judicial intern for the 1st Court of Appeals and student clerk for Judge Joseph Halbach of the 333rd Harris County District Court. Michaelyn also worked as a law clerk for the Firm during her final year of law school.
Michaelyn’s work is concentrated primarily in general and commercial litigation.
Texas A&M University (B.S., magna cum laude, 2004) South Texas College of Law (J.D., 2007)
2007, Texas
State Bar of Texas Houston Bar Association Texas Young Lawyer’s Association Association of Women Attorneys
